IN IRELAND
(By Electric Telegraph—Copyright.! MR ASQUITH OBJECTS. (Received this day at 9.30 a.in.) LONDON, March W Mr Asquith has given notice to move the rejection of tile Homo Rule Bill I which he says denies national unity <»y establishing two legislatures and indefinitely postpones the establishment of a Parliament for Ireland, k
